With respect to this discussion Tue
Jakobsen from the LDD team sent me an email with the following text
I can confirm that the .lxf file is a zip file.
When saved from LDD it will contain a small picture of the model (IMAGE100.png)
and a model file (IMAGE100.LXFML).
It is possible to save the lxfml directly from LDD, by using the export feature.
As for the lxfml format I can supply the following validation schema and a
document with a brief verbal overview of the tags in the .lxfml format.
I hope this can be useful, if you want to support the .lxf and .lxfml format in
your own applications.
